Author Bio

Got a PhD in history of ideas and science from the University of Chicago. Taught at U of Chicago, U of Maryland, U of Denver, and U of Colorado at Boulder. Also at Hebrew University, Jerusalem.
In 1965, he joined the English department at the University of Denver where he stayed until retirement.
His book ''The Nobel Prize: A History of Genius, Controversy, and Prestige'' (Arcade, 2000) was appreciated by many.
